Ex special forces operator Frank Martin lives what seems to be a quite life along the french mediterainian, hiring himself out as a mercenary "transporter" who moves goods from once place to another for a price and no questions asked. Although this package is different from the rest, it is a person and forgetting all his rules he opens the package to find a girl gagged in his boot. The first opening scene starts calm with hardly any action at all. Just Frank getting in his car and driving. This is like our opening scene to our film, it is calm when the characters are just driving along having a conversation about going to the pub and it has nothing to do with the main plot. This is like transporter because you cannot tell what is happening, going to happen or what the main plot of the story is, leaves the person watching wondering what is going to happen next. Transporter has the girl in the boot of the car tied up helplessly, like our movie, although in our film the girl dies and the main characters have to deal with the consequences and what to do next. Both films have similar qualities with the action thriller genre, the ambience at the start of the scene and waiting to find out what will unfold later on in the story.
